A sealed bag of imported food, a container of laboratory waste and a drum of chemical residue clearly require more care than ordinary office rubbish.
But the difference between biosecurity waste, clinical waste, hazardous waste and general waste is not always obvious.
Packaging, disposable gloves, spoiled products, cleaning materials and contaminated equipment can look like everyday rubbish. However, their source, contents and contamination history may mean they require a completely different disposal pathway.
Incorrect classification can lead to unsuitable storage, rejected collections, unnecessary costs and waste being sent to a facility that is not authorised to receive it.
This guide explains the main differences, where the categories overlap and what businesses should consider before arranging disposal.
Why correct waste classification matters
Waste classification affects how material should be:
- Segregated and contained
- Labelled and stored
- Collected and transported
- Treated or destroyed
- Documented and reported
- Received by an appropriately authorised facility
Requirements vary between Australian jurisdictions. Businesses may need to consider Commonwealth biosecurity controls as well as the state or territory waste rules applying where the material is generated, transported and treated.
In Victoria, for example, organisations that generate, collect, transport, store, process or dispose of industrial waste must classify it and meet the duties applying to that classification.
Where the waste stream or site setup is unclear, a waste audit or site assessment can help identify unsuitable bin use, segregation gaps and services that may need specialist review.
What is biosecurity waste?
Biosecurity waste is material subject to controls intended to prevent pests and diseases from entering or spreading within Australia.
Many businesses still use the term quarantine waste, particularly when referring to waste generated from imported goods, ports, airports, freight operations and approved arrangement sites.
Potential examples include:
- Imported food, plant or animal material
- Soil, seeds and organic contaminants
- Waste produced while inspecting or processing controlled goods
- Packaging, wrapping and dunnage that contacted controlled goods
- Spill-cleaning materials and disposable protective equipment
- By-products or residues from imported products
Imported goods identified as a biosecurity concern remain under biosecurity control until formally released. By-products, waste products and items that have contacted controlled goods including packaging, wrapping and handling equipment—may also become subject to biosecurity control.
This is why biosecurity waste cannot be identified by appearance alone.
A cardboard box may normally be recyclable, but its disposal pathway can change if it has been contaminated by controlled material.
Businesses handling imports should ensure that their biosecurity or quarantine waste services are suitable for the material, service location and applicable regulatory direction.
What is clinical waste?
Clinical waste generally arises from medical, healthcare, veterinary, laboratory and related activities.

Its primary concern is the potential for infection, biological exposure, sharps injury or harm from particular medical and pharmaceutical materials.
Examples may include:
- Used needles and other sharps
- Blood-contaminated materials
- Human tissue
- Laboratory cultures
- Certain pharmaceutical waste
- Infectious veterinary waste
- Materials contaminated with bodily fluids
Definitions and classifications vary between jurisdictions.
Clinical and related waste may require specialist containers, secure storage, controlled transport and treatment before final disposal.
Businesses operating in hospitals, medical centres, laboratories, aged care facilities and veterinary environments should use an appropriate medical and clinical waste service rather than placing these materials into a standard commercial bin.
Clinical waste is not automatically biosecurity waste. However, imported biological samples, diagnostic materials or veterinary products may be subject to both classifications.
What is hazardous waste?
Hazardous waste presents risks because of its physical, chemical or toxic properties.
It may be flammable, corrosive, reactive, poisonous or harmful to people and the environment.
Examples may include:
- Solvents and thinners
- Acids and alkalis
- Pesticides
- Flammable liquids
- Toxic chemicals
- Certain paints and coatings
- Chemical laboratory waste
- Contaminated absorbents
Hazardous chemical classification can help identify a material’s properties, but it does not replace waste classification.
Transport, storage and waste-management requirements may involve separate regulatory systems. Businesses should consider the material’s contents, concentration, physical form and relevant state or territory requirements.
A waste stream can also be both biosecurity-controlled and hazardous.
An imported pesticide, chemical product or contaminated absorbent may require a chemical and hazardous waste disposal solution that addresses every applicable risk—not simply the easiest classification.
What is general waste?
General waste is ordinary, non-recoverable commercial waste that has been assessed as suitable for a standard general waste service and is not subject to a more controlled classification.
It may include:
- Non-recyclable office waste
- Uncontaminated packaging
- General amenity waste
- Non-hazardous disposable items
- Materials that cannot be recovered but are lawful to place in general waste
The important word is assessed.
An item should not enter general waste simply because it looks harmless.
Gloves, plastic film, cardboard, absorbent material and food products may require controlled disposal if they have contacted biosecurity, clinical or hazardous material.
A standard general waste collection should only be used when the material is suitable for that stream.
Biosecurity waste vs clinical, hazardous and general waste
| Waste Category | Primary Concern | Common source | Main disposal |
|---|---|---|---|
| Biosecurity waste | Preventing the introduction or spread of pests and diseases | Imports, freight, ports, laboratories and controlled goods | Biosecurity containment, approved activities and directed treatment |
| Clinical waste | Infection, biological exposure and sharps risks | Healthcare, veterinary and laboratory activities | Specialist segregation, transport and treatment |
| Hazardous waste | Toxic, corrosive, reactive, flammable or environmentally harmful properties | Manufacturing, maintenance, chemicals and laboratories | Compatibility, regulated transport and authorised facilities |
| General waste | Ordinary non-recoverable commercial material | Offices, amenities, retail and warehouses | Standard collection only where no controlled classification applies |
Where waste classification overlaps
The most difficult situations are often those where more than one classification applies.
Biosecurity and hazardous waste
An imported chemical, pesticide or contaminated product may remain under biosecurity control while also possessing hazardous properties.
Biosecurity and clinical waste
Imported diagnostic products, biological samples or veterinary materials may present both biosecurity and clinical risks.
Clinical and hazardous waste
Laboratory waste can contain biological material mixed with solvents, preservatives or other hazardous chemicals.
Biosecurity and general waste
Packaging or cleaning materials that would normally enter recycling or general waste may become controlled after contacting imported goods or biosecurity risk material.
Where categories overlap, the correct response is not to select the simplest bin.
The collection, transport and treatment arrangement should account for every applicable risk and requirement.
Five questions to ask before arranging disposal
1. Where did the materials come from?
Consider whether it arose from imported goods, healthcare, laboratories, manufacturing or normal commercial activities.
The source can provide an important first indication of the controls that may apply.
2. What does it contain?
Identify known biological, infectious, toxic, flammable, corrosive or reactive contents.
Review available labels, safety data sheets, import documents and regulatory directions.
3. What has it contacted?
Packaging, equipment, cleaning materials and nearby waste may also require controlled management if contamination has occurred.
Do not assume surrounding material remains suitable for general waste or recycling.
4. Is it subject to direction or procedure?
Goods under biosecurity control should not be moved, processed or discarded outside the applicable direction or approved procedure.
Site employees should understand who must be contacted when an unidentified or potentially controlled material is discovered.
5. Can every provider or facility manager manage it appropriately?
Confirm the collection method, transport capability, treatment pathway, receiving facility and required documentation before the material leaves the site.
A contractor’s ability to collect one specialist waste stream does not necessarily mean it can manage every classification or treatment pathway.
Managing specialist waste across multiple sites
Classification becomes more complex across multiple locations and jurisdictions.
A stream handled one way at one site may require different documentation, providers or service arrangements elsewhere.
This is particularly relevant for distribution centres and logistics facilities handling imported goods and for healthcare and hospital environments managing several controlled waste streams.
A consistent national approach should include:
- Clear escalation procedures for unidentified materials
- Site-specific storage and containment arrangements
- Verified collection and treatment providers
- Defined responsibilities for employees and contractors
- Central access to service and disposal records
- Regular reviews when products, processes or regulations change
The objective is not to give every location an identical service.
It is to establish one reliable governance framework supported by locally appropriate disposal solutions.
